AetherSX2 uses a virtual memory card file ( .mc or .mcr ) to store game progress, similar to a physical PS2 memory card. A "100% Save Data" file is a pre-completed file created by another user that unlocks all secret weapons, costumes, and game modes (like Mercenaries) immediately. Why Download a 100% Save?

Crucial: Your save file must match the region of your ROM (USA/NTSC or Europe/PAL). Download the correct one.
If you downloaded a MCD001.PS2 file, rename it to match your current memory card name in AetherSX2 if necessary, or simply replace the existing MCD001.PS2 (back up your own file first!).
